H-6302 is a specialized, solvent-free elastic isocyanate curing agent. Appearing as a colorless to pale yellow transparent liquid, it is engineered as the core B-component for light-stable, two-component (2K) polyaspartic and polyurethane coatings that require superior mechanical elongation and environmental resilience.
For technical engineers and R&D managers, H-6302 is the definitive solution for formulating coatings that must withstand structural movement and extreme thermal cycling without sacrificing aesthetic quality.
In the rational evaluation of curing agents, H-6302 stands out through its specific molecular design and physical benchmarks:
Unlike standard rigid hardeners, H-6302 imparts a high degree of tensile flexibility to the cured film. This structural toughness prevents low-temperature embrittlement, ensuring the coating remains intact and crack-free even in sub-zero environments or on dynamic substrates.
When cross-linked with polyaspartic resin (aspartic esters), H-6302 provides an extended pot life. This allows for easier manual application on large surface areas, ensuring excellent flow, leveling, and a defect-free high-gloss finish.
As an aliphatic-based system, H-6302 offers natural resistance to ultraviolet radiation. It guarantees outstanding gloss and color retention, effectively preventing the yellowing and chalking typically seen in aromatic-based hardeners used in outdoor exposures.
H-6302 forms a dense, hydrophobic molecular network. This provides the coating with excellent resistance to chemical reagents and long-term moisture exposure, making it a reliable shield for critical infrastructure.
Parameter | Specification Range | Test Method |
Appearance | Colorless to light yellow transparent liquid | Visual |
Isocyanate Equivalent | 440 | Theoretical |
NCO Content (%) | 9.5 - 9.9 | GB/T 12009.4-2016 |
Viscosity (mPa·s @ 25°C) | 3000 - 10000 | GB/T 9751.1-2008 |
Solids Content (%) | 100% | Q/RQB 5005-2025 |
Color (Fe-Co) | ≤ 1 | GB/T 1722-1992 |
Specific Gravity (25°C) | 1.01 - 1.07 | GB/T 15223-2008 |
